Grizzly 399 Dead

October 23, 2024 by Jackson Hole Radio

Struck By Vehicle in Snake River Canyon

Grizzly bear 399, a well-known 28-year-old female grizzly in the Greater Yellowstone Ecosystem, was fatally struck by a vehicle on Highway 26/89 in Snake River Canyon on Tuesday evening, October 22, 2024. Identified through ear tags and a microchip, bear 399 was accompanied by a yearling cub at the time of the incident. The cub’s current whereabouts are unknown, but there is no evidence suggesting it was involved in the collision.

Vehicle collisions with wildlife, including grizzlies, are not uncommon in the area. The U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service is coordinating with state and local agencies to investigate the incident further.

Grizzly bear 399, considered the oldest known reproducing female in the ecosystem, was widely followed by people worldwide. Her story inspired many to support conservation efforts. Since 2009, there have been 49 grizzly bear deaths from vehicle collisions in the Greater Yellowstone Ecosystem, averaging about 3.3 fatalities per year. This year, including bear 399, there have been two such incidents.

The community has expressed sadness over the loss, and officials are continuing to monitor the area for the cub.
